O que é logs

O que são logs?

Logs são registros que documentam eventos e atividades em sistemas de computação, redes e aplicativos. Esses registros são essenciais para a análise de desempenho, segurança e solução de problemas. Cada log pode conter informações como data, hora, tipo de evento, usuário envolvido e detalhes específicos sobre a ação realizada. A coleta e o armazenamento de logs são práticas comuns em ambientes de TI, permitindo que administradores monitorem e analisem o comportamento de sistemas e usuários.

Tipos de logs

Existem diversos tipos de logs, cada um com sua finalidade específica. Entre os mais comuns, estão os logs de sistema, que registram eventos operacionais do sistema operacional; logs de aplicação, que documentam a atividade de software específico; e logs de segurança, que monitoram tentativas de acesso e atividades suspeitas. Cada tipo de log desempenha um papel crucial na manutenção da integridade e segurança dos sistemas, permitindo uma resposta rápida a incidentes.

Importância dos logs na gestão de sistemas

A gestão eficaz de logs é fundamental para a administração de sistemas e redes. Logs fornecem dados valiosos que ajudam na identificação de falhas, na análise de desempenho e na auditoria de segurança. Com a análise adequada, é possível detectar padrões de uso, prever problemas antes que se tornem críticos e garantir que as políticas de segurança estejam sendo seguidas. Além disso, logs são frequentemente exigidos para conformidade com regulamentações e normas de segurança.

Como os logs são gerados?

Logs são gerados automaticamente por sistemas operacionais, aplicativos e dispositivos de rede. Cada vez que um evento ocorre, como um usuário fazendo login, um erro sendo registrado ou uma transação sendo realizada, o sistema cria uma entrada no log correspondente. Essa automação garante que os registros sejam precisos e abrangentes, capturando uma visão detalhada das operações do sistema. A configuração de logs pode ser ajustada para incluir ou excluir informações específicas, conforme necessário.

Armazenamento e gerenciamento de logs

O armazenamento de logs deve ser realizado de forma segura e eficiente, considerando o volume de dados gerados. Muitas organizações utilizam soluções de gerenciamento de logs, que permitem a centralização, análise e arquivamento de registros. Essas ferramentas ajudam a filtrar informações relevantes, facilitando a busca e a análise de dados históricos. Além disso, o gerenciamento adequado de logs é essencial para garantir que as informações sejam acessíveis quando necessário, sem comprometer a segurança.

Ferramentas de análise de logs

Existem diversas ferramentas disponíveis para a análise de logs, que variam em complexidade e funcionalidade. Algumas das mais populares incluem ELK Stack (Elasticsearch, Logstash e Kibana), Splunk e Graylog. Essas ferramentas permitem que os usuários visualizem, filtrem e analisem grandes volumes de dados de log de maneira intuitiva. A análise de logs pode revelar insights valiosos sobre o desempenho do sistema, comportamento do usuário e potenciais vulnerabilidades de segurança.

Logs e segurança da informação

Os logs desempenham um papel crítico na segurança da informação, pois permitem a detecção e resposta a incidentes de segurança. Através da análise de logs de segurança, é possível identificar tentativas de acesso não autorizadas, atividades suspeitas e violações de políticas. A manutenção de logs detalhados é uma prática recomendada para auditorias de segurança e investigações forenses, pois fornece um histórico claro das atividades que ocorreram em um sistema.

Desafios na gestão de logs

A gestão de logs apresenta diversos desafios, incluindo a quantidade massiva de dados gerados, a necessidade de armazenamento seguro e a complexidade da análise. Além disso, a conformidade com regulamentações de proteção de dados, como a LGPD, exige que as organizações tratem logs com cuidado, garantindo que informações sensíveis sejam protegidas. A implementação de políticas de retenção de logs e a escolha de ferramentas adequadas são essenciais para superar esses desafios.

Melhores práticas para gerenciamento de logs

Para garantir uma gestão eficaz de logs, é importante seguir algumas melhores práticas. Isso inclui a definição de políticas claras de retenção de logs, a utilização de ferramentas de análise apropriadas e a realização de auditorias regulares. Além disso, a equipe de TI deve ser treinada para interpretar logs e responder a incidentes de segurança de forma adequada. A documentação e a padronização dos processos de gerenciamento de logs também são fundamentais para a eficiência e a segurança.

Picture of Paulo Ellias
Paulo Ellias

Paulo Ellias é professor graduado em artes, ator, diretor de teatro e fotógrafo, além de CEO da Miolo Esperto. Com uma trajetória que une paixão artística e conhecimento estratégico, ele lidera a Miolo Esperto na missão de transformar negócios locais, utilizando técnicas avançadas de branding, storytelling, marketing e vendas para criar conexões genuínas com a comunidade.

Artigos Relacionados

O que é Zoneamento de Projeto

O que é Zoneamento de Projeto? O zoneamento de projeto é uma técnica utilizada na gestão de projetos que visa organizar e categorizar as diferentes

O que é Zoneamento de Atividades

O que é Zoneamento de Atividades? Zoneamento de Atividades é um conceito fundamental na gestão urbana e na organização do espaço físico, que visa classificar

O que é Zona de Trabalho

O que é Zona de Trabalho? A Zona de Trabalho é um conceito fundamental na gestão e produtividade, referindo-se ao espaço físico ou virtual onde

O que é Zona de Produtividade

O que é Zona de Produtividade? A Zona de Produtividade é um conceito que se refere ao estado ideal em que um indivíduo ou equipe